Abstract

If the central topic of this symposium had been corruption, then speakers would give estimates of worldwide corruption — both public and private. The figures would be in the hundreds of millions of dollars. They would talk about past corruption and plundering by Abacha, Marcos and Suharto and present corruption carried on by leaders of some countries.
